kiwiespañola
11 Nov : 19:14
hi, my vet had talked to me about operacions on the knee joints as my german shep has arthritus from when she was a puppy and said its a very complicated surgery that doesn't always have good results, your dog would have to be practically laying down for at least 3 months after the operacion to recover. If he/ she isn't to the point where she is suffering too much and it can be controlled with medicine for pain and inflamacion and she is ok most of the time, I wouldn't put her through an operacion, my vet suggested not to operate on princessa and we just give her the medicine, most of the time she is fine its when it gets colder she starts to limp so we treat her. But of course the best person to talk to would be a specialist a vet that knows what they are talking about and that has performed these types of operacions, maybe you should go to the vets and get them to do some xrays and get a profesional opinion. good luck. kiwiespañola (Tracey)

kiwiespañola
09 Nov : 23:34
you need to get a hold of a supplement especially for dogs which helps the joints and cartliges, it has these components... glucosamine, condrointine,and msm. this will help a lot. I have a german shep with arthritus, and she gets very limpy when it starts to get cold, the anti-inflam melixicam is good for taking away pain and reducing inflamation. I give her glucosomine everyday for about 6 weeks before the cold weather sets in and she is doing fine. the anti inflam is if she starts to limp to take away the inflamation. give it a try it will help you will see a difference.
